The Infiniti QX55, derived from the QX50, offers a blend of SUV robustness with a sedan-like sloping roofline, appealing to buyers seeking a stylish yet spacious vehicle. Competing with models like the Mercedes-Benz GLC-Coupe, BMW X4, and Audi Q5 Sportback, the QX55 has been updated for the Middle East market with enhanced safety and luxury features across all trim levels, making it a more enticing option for buyers.

Aesthetics

Regardless of the chosen trim level - Luxe, Essential, or Sensory - the Infiniti QX55 impresses from all angles. Drawing inspiration from its predecessor, the FX, the SUV features prominent chrome accents on the mesh grille, exuding a rugged yet sophisticated appeal. The hood slopes gracefully, connecting seamlessly with the minimalistic headlights, while the gloss-black fog lamp area maintains simplicity in line with other Infiniti models.

Innovative engineering is evident in the cube LED lamps that illuminate the road effectively. The side profile boasts a sleek design with a rising shoulder line and muscular wheel arches, emphasizing the SUV's robustness. However, it's the rear of the vehicle that truly captivates, with its compact glass area, distinctive tail lights, and chrome-tipped exhausts, exuding elegance. Additionally, piano key-like appliques add a touch of luxury, while LED welcome lights on the rear door handles enhance the overall appeal.

Interior

The Infiniti QX55's interior showcases a familiar dual-screen layout, emphasizing driver-centric design with the center console angled towards the driver for improved visibility. Notably, the front seats feature a "zero gravity" design with added padding on the backrest and seat cushion to enhance comfort during long drives. Higher trim levels offer ventilated seats for added comfort in warm weather conditions. A tinted sunroof adds to the ambiance, allowing natural light to illuminate the cabin and providing panoramic views.

Features

True to its luxury status, the QX55 offers a plethora of features including dual screens for menu navigation and adjustments, wireless Apple CarPlay, wired Android Auto, and standard active noise cancellation for improved NVH (noise, vibration, and harshness) levels. The ProACTIVE package, available across trim levels, includes advanced safety features designed to monitor the vehicle and its surroundings to prevent potential collisions. Moreover, the Essential and Sensory grades come with a head-up display that projects essential driver information onto a 9-inch area of the windshield.

Performance

The QX55 coupe-SUV is powered by a 2.0-litre turbocharged petrol engine, delivering 268 HP and 380 Nm of torque. With this powertrain, the car acc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in just 6.6 seconds. Its CVT transmission dynamically adjusts gear ratios for optimal performance and efficiency. Drivers can customize their driving experience with ECO, SPORT, Standard, and Individual driving modes. The vehicle also utilizes features like Active Brake Limited Slip and all-wheel drive configuration to enhance stability and control while driving.
